EBRD WILL PROVIDE $3.8 MILLION LOAN TO SARANIST, LEADING ARMENIAN MANUFACTURERS OF GLASS CONTAINERS
YEREVAN, July 10. / ARKA /. The European Bank for Reconstruction
and Development (EBRD) said today it will provide a $3.8 million
loan to Saranist Company, a leading manufacturer of glass containers
in Armenia.
Part of the funds will be channeled into construction of a furnace
with two additional production lines and another part into upgrading
the workshop with modern technology that will reduce the loss of raw
materials and energy consumption.
Founded in 1989, Saranist is one of the leading manufacturers of
glass containers in Armenia. The company produces a variety of bottles
and containers made of clear and colored glass, selling them at the
domestic market and importing part to Georgia.
When this project is implemented the company will be able to increase
production to meet the growing demand for glass containers in Armenia
and Georgia by offering an alternative to more expensive imported
glassware.
Earlier, the Bank assisted the company to improve information
systems management as part of a broader program designed to boost
small businesses.
"We are pleased to continue to work with those customers who expand
their production, improve the quality and efficiency and develop
from a small company into a leader of the sphere. This program is an
excellent example of the Bank's involvement in promoting production,"
Bruno Balvanera, the director of the Bank for the Caucasus, Moldova
and Belarus was quoted as saying.
The EBRD is the largest investor in Armenia. Since the beginning of
its activities in the country it has invested about 650 million euros
in 120 programs. In 2012, the EBRD financed 15 projects in Armenia
with a total budget of 94 million euros. -0-
